The Importance of Driving Safe

Drivers education is extremely important to reducing the number of deaths as a result of driving as it ensuring that people are actually learning the rules of the road and practicing them with a trusted teacher. When students attend drivers’ education, they are given access to many classes and information given by trained educators who help give them the information while also giving the why behind these rules and laws are important to follow. When people have background information as well as the why behind these things, it helps students understand why keeping safe and following the rules and laws on the road is so important to not only keep themselves safe but others as well. Driver’s education also helps teach students through hands on methods while driving with others in the car. It helps for practical knowledge and helps you learn some written and unwritten rules and laws of the road.

Other than drivers’ education, there are a few steps that can be taken to reduce the number of deaths that occur as a result of driving. One thing that could be important is ensuring the visibility of all road signs, especially at night. Whether this means moving a sign so that it is not blocked by trees or lighting the sides up so that the information is visible. This ensures that people are able to see things such as stop signs and speeds at all times, especially at night when things may be hard to see. It also may be important to make things such as automobile fixes more affordable. People who are driving around with cars that are having issues are not driving safely and could get into some safety trouble, however many people do just that because they can’t afford to take their car to a mechanic. By making mechanics and repair shops more affordable, people can fix their cars and be safer on the road. It can also be important to ensure that a person remains distraction free when getting into and driving cars. This may mean texting an accountability group chat to inform them not to text you for x amount of time as you will be driving. Setting your phone to Do Not Disturb will keep notifications from popping up and distracting the driver as well.

While I have not had the experience of being in a car accident, I have seen many friends driving irresponsibly. This is mostly due to distracted driving, whether it be because there are other people in the car having a conversation that the driver would like to be a part of, or it may be because of phone notifications that they feel they need to check. Being a passenger when someone that you trust is not being safe driving can be a terrifying experience as when you get into the car, you feel as though you cannot trust them with your life or the lives of those around you. Due to this, I have begun to offer to check friends’ phones and notifications for them as they drive as well as do things such as check maps. If I know that the person I am getting in a car with may be easily distracted by conversation, I will try to keep conversation to a minimum, ensuring less distractions.

There are many steps that I can take to be a better and safer driver as well as help others become safer on the road. One step that I can take and recommend to others is planning out my route and looking at maps before I begin to drive, especially in unknown places. This ensures that I know things such as speed limits and stop signs when driving in places where I don’t know that information and makes sure that I am not distracted on my phone looking at maps instead of keeping my eyes on the road. Another step that I can take is frequently brushing up on my state’s local DMV testing book and information book. This way I ensure that I am up to date on my state’s laws of the road while keeping myself accountable. To keep others accountable, I can call them on bad driving habits and ask that they do the same for me. If someone driving with me notices that I maybe am not driving the speed limit or distracted by my phone on maps, I would ask that they tell me so that I can resolve that issue to keep us both safe. Due to the fact that I am asking people driving with me to call me on unsafe driving habits, I would hope that they would ask and expect the same of me to keep us both safe while we are putting our trust in each other to drive together.
